如何轻松连接SQL数据库:VS编程必备技巧揭秘

如何轻松连接SQL数据库:VS编程必备技巧揭秘

引言

在软件开发过程中,数据库是存储和管理数据的核心。SQL(Structured Query Language)是用于与数据库通信的标准语言。Visual Studio(VS)是一个强大的集成开发环境(IDE),它提供了连接和管理SQL数据库的多种工具和技巧。本文将揭秘如何轻松在VS中连接SQL数据库,并分享一些实用的编程技巧。

1. 准备工作

在开始之前,请确保您已经:

安装了Visual Studio。

拥有数据库服务器(如SQL Server、MySQL、Oracle等)。

获取了数据库的连接信息,包括服务器名称、数据库名称、用户名和密码。

2. 使用Visual Studio连接SQL数据库

2.1 使用SQL Server Management Studio (SSMS)

打开SSMS,连接到您的数据库服务器。

在“对象资源管理器”中,找到并展开您要连接的数据库。

右键点击数据库,选择“新建查询”。

在查询编辑器中,输入以下代码:

USE [数据库名];

GO

按下F5执行查询,如果连接成功,将显示数据库中的表和视图。

2.2 使用Visual Studio中的数据库工具

在Visual Studio中,选择“工具”菜单,然后点击“连接到数据库”。

在“连接到数据库”对话框中,选择“SQL Server”。

输入数据库连接信息,包括服务器名称、数据库名称、用户名和密码。

点击“测试连接”确保连接成功。

点击“确定”关闭对话框,数据库工具将自动加载数据库对象。

3. 编程技巧

3.1 使用ADO.NET

ADO.NET是.NET框架中用于访问和操作数据的主要工具。以下是一个使用ADO.NET连接SQL数据库的示例代码:

using System;

using System.Data.SqlClient;

public class DatabaseConnection

{

private string connectionString = "Server=服务器名称;Database=数据库名;User Id=用户名;Password=密码;";

public void ConnectToDatabase()

{

using (SqlConnection connection = new SqlConnection(connectionString))

{

try

{

connection.Open();

Console.WriteLine("数据库连接成功!");

}

catch (Exception ex)

{

Console.WriteLine("数据库连接失败:" + ex.Message);

}

}

}

}

3.2 使用Entity Framework

Entity Framework是.NET框架中一个流行的对象关系映射(ORM)框架。以下是一个使用Entity Framework连接SQL数据库的示例代码:

using System;

using System.Data.Entity;

public class MyDbContext : DbContext

{

public DbSet MyEntities { get; set; }

public MyDbContext()

: base("name=MyDatabaseConnection")

{

}

}

public class MyEntity

{

public int Id { get; set; }

public string Name { get; set; }

}

4. 总结

连接SQL数据库是软件开发中的基本技能。通过使用Visual Studio提供的工具和编程技巧,您可以轻松地连接和管理数据库。掌握这些技巧将有助于您提高开发效率和项目质量。

相关探索